ITV Reduces Coronation Street and Emmerdale Episodes to 30 Minutes in Scheduling Overhaul

The change, effective January 2026, aims to adapt to shifting viewer habits with a streamlined 'soap power hour' while reducing weekly airtime by one hour.

  • Coronation Street and Emmerdale will transition to exclusively 30-minute episodes starting January 2026, cutting total weekly airtime from six hours to five.
  • The new schedule creates a 'soap power hour,' airing Emmerdale at 8pm and Coronation Street at 8:30pm on weekdays, making the shows easier to find in the lineup.
  • ITV executives state the shift is driven by audience research showing a preference for shorter, faster-paced episodes that are more suitable for streaming platforms like ITVX.
  • The adjustment will impact behind-the-scenes staff, with ITV pledging support for affected employees during the transition.
  • The changes are part of ITV's strategy to balance viewer preferences with budgetary considerations and ensure the long-term success of its flagship soaps.
